How do I get a medical marijuana card in Scranton, Pennsylvania?

Quick Answer: To get a medical marijuana card in Scranton, Pennsylvania, you need to: (1) have a qualifying condition, (2) complete a telehealth evaluation with a licensed physician ($149.99), and (3) register with the state ($50 fee, waived for Medicaid/PACE/CHIP/SNAP/WIC recipients). Most patients receive same-day approval and can visit any of the 12 dispensaries near Scranton immediately.

Medical Marijuana in Scranton

Scranton serves as the medical marijuana hub for Northeastern Pennsylvania. The region's coal mining and industrial heritage has left many residents with chronic pain conditions, making medical cannabis an important treatment option. Geisinger and Regional Hospital of Scranton provide healthcare infrastructure.

For Scranton residents, having a medical card is required to legally purchase cannabis, as Pennsylvania does not have recreational marijuana.

What Conditions Qualify for Medical Marijuana in Pennsylvania?

To get your medical marijuana card in Scranton, you must have one of these qualifying conditions:

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is (ALS)
Anxiety Disorders
Autism
Cancer (including remission therapy)
Chronic Hepatitis C
Crohn's Disease
Damage to the Nervous Tissue of the Central Nervous System (with objective neurological indication of intractable spasticity)
Dyskinetic and Spastic Movement Disorders
Epilepsy
Glaucoma
HIV/AIDS
Huntington's Disease
Inflammatory Bowel Disease
Intractable Seizures
Multiple Sclerosis
Neurodegenerative Diseases

Don't see your condition? Pennsylvania allows doctors to recommend medical marijuana for any condition they believe would benefit from treatment.

Can University of Scranton students get a medical marijuana card?+
Yes, Pennsylvania resident students at U of S, Marywood, and other NEPA schools can obtain medical marijuana cards. You need a valid PA ID showing your local address. Campus use is prohibited.
Do Geisinger doctors in Scranton provide medical marijuana certifications?+
Some Geisinger physicians may provide certifications. Telehealth evaluations through MMJ.com are a convenient alternative that accepts your Geisinger medical records.
Is the fee waived for coal miners with black lung disease?+
If you're on Medicaid or other qualifying programs due to disability, the $50 state fee is waived. Many former coal workers qualify. Black lung and related chronic pain conditions may qualify for medical marijuana.
What conditions qualify most Scranton patients?+
Chronic pain is the most common condition, often related to NEPA's industrial and mining heritage. PTSD, cancer symptoms, and neurological conditions are also common.
Can I drive from Wilkes-Barre to Scranton dispensaries?+
Yes, your PA medical card works at any licensed dispensary statewide. Many Luzerne County residents visit Scranton dispensaries along I-81.
